%X Raw data and code for finite element simulations presented in section 5.2 on <strong>PEEL TESTS </strong>with low modulus bulk materials<b> </b>of Master thesis titled <strong>Finite Element Model For Interfaces In Compatibilized Polymer Blends </strong>(http://resolver.tudelft.nl/uuid:88140513-120d-4a34-b893-b84908fe2373) to compare the influence of interface properties on the difference between the small displacement and large displacement formulations of the cohesive zone elements
